Creating a Press Release

Telling the world about your new website

Sending out information about a new website, new product, or significant changes to your service or business. Or it could let the ‘world’ know about hiring a new employee, an award, or a partnership/affiliation that others should know about.

A press release could contain quotes from the owner, customer testimonials, reviews of a new service or product, or a special offer or call to action.

What should the Press Release look like?

Most references indicate that over 500 words maybe too many. For the Internet less is best. No unnecessary words, paragraphs or sentences.
